Tagalog
Alternative forms
- sohay — obsolete, Spanish-based spelling
Etymology
From Greater Central Proto-Philippine *sulay. Compare Cebuano sulay and Hiligaynon sulay.
Pronunciation
- (Standard Tagalog) IPA(key): /ˈsuhaj/ [ˈsuː.haɪ̯]
- Rhymes: -uhaj
- Syllabification: su‧hay
Noun
suhay (Baybayin spelling ᜐᜓᜑᜌ᜔)
- prop; support; brace (usually of houses against strong winds and storms)
- (figurative) mainstay of the family; main breadwinner of the family
